Location
Pagham is a quaint, seaside Village famously known for its quirky railway carriages and holiday makers. Located to the west and away from the hustle of the main resort Town. The Sea Front, Harbour and Nature Reserve offer a variety of walks and wildlife. The Beach area has the added benefit of a Café, Amusements and a Yacht Club and is a short walk away from St Thomas A ‘Becket Church. The Shopping Parade consists of a range of amenities including Convenience Stores, a Doctors Surgery, a Chemist, an Opticians, Bus Links to Bognor Regis and Chichester Town Centre and many more. Local 16th and 18th century Pubs can be found nearby in Nyetimber Village less than half a mile away.
